Specialization
I specialize in representing my clients in the purchases and sales of single-family residences and income property within the cities of Carefree, Scottsdale, Fountain Hills, and Cave Creek. I am familiar with most of the homes for sale in these areas, in particular those homes that exude some character, charm, or some other special characteristic that is not within the "cookie cutter" variety...in short, I look for the unique homes, the diamond in the rough that separates one home from the thousands of others out there in the marketplace. My listings range from a Santa Fe-style Adobe-like charmer on a golf course in Carefree with dead-on views of Black Mountain on 1 acre for $890,000, to a state-of-the-art one of a kind masterpiece with views as far as the eye can see for $5 million.
Personal
I was born and raised in Oklahoma and Colorado. I graduated from Arizona State University with a degree in Marketing. After living and working in Los Angeles in the entertainment business (talent management, public relations, and production), and having had enough of that business, as well as the"rat race" lifestyle that is Southern California, I moved back to Arizona in 2003 to pursue a career in Real Estate. I have never regretted it for a moment. There is something about the "tranquility" of living in desert that is unlike any I have ever enjoyed. I am here to stay. | |
